We are a small medicinal mushroom company rooted in science and guided by intention. We focus on crafting high-integrity mushroom products that support healing, self-discovery, and joy — always with a commitment to transparency, sustainability, and natural ingredients. We're hiring one part-time Mushroom Harvest Technician to join our Oakland team. This is fast-paced, hands-on work that requires strong attention to detail and efficiency. Ideal candidates have cannabis trimming or similar production experience and are comfortable working independently. Key Responsibilities: Harvest mushrooms quickly and cleanly from fruiting blocks Brush and sort fresh mushrooms into bins Reseal and return bags to shelves or cold storage Maintain a clean and organized work area Assist with occasional packaging or support tasks as needed Qualifications: Experience in cannabis trimming or similar roles preferred Strong hand-eye coordination and manual dexterity Able to work in a sober, focused production environment Self-motivated with a fast-working mindset Physically able to perform repetitive tasks while standing or sitting Available for at least one weekend shift per week Schedule: 2–4 shifts per week (typically 8 hours per shift) Mix of harvesting and lighter coverage days (e.g. quality control) To Apply: Please email us the following: Your resume 2–3 references A short description of yourself, why this role interests you, and why you think you’d be a great fit Thank you!
